I think The Beatles come to mind. :unsure:

 

Except that as was usual in the Sixties, they didn't release singles from all their albums (nor put all their singles onto albums). If you define "lead single" as "first single from the album" you can construct a run of 4:

 

'Can't Buy Me Love' (from A Hard Day's Night)

'Ticket To Ride' (from Help!)

'Yellow Submarine/Eleanor Rigby' (from Revolver)

'Get Back' (from Let It Be)

 

...But you have to ignore all the hitless albums in between them. Also, Abbey Road came out between 'Get Back' and Let It Be, but only produced a Number 4 single.
